Understanding Semaglutide Vial Lifespan:

The duration a semaglutide vial remains potent depends on several key factors:

* Opened Vials: Once a semaglutide vial is opened, its shelf life shortens significantly. For Ozempic, an opened pen or vial can be effective for up to 56 daysHow Long Does Semaglutide Last? | RR Wellness Clinic. For Wegovy, this period is generally up to 28 days. * Compounded Semaglutide: Compounded semaglutide formulations, custom-made medications, can have different lifespans. Liquid compounded semaglutide (pre-mixed) is often recommended to be used within around 4-6 weeks when stored properly in the refrigerator. * Room Temperature Stability: While refrigeration is preferred, semaglutide can often withstand being at room temperature for limited periods. Unopened semaglutide medication can be stored at room temperature for up to 28 days, provided it is kept away from heat and direct sunlight. Dosage and Vial Duration:

The how long does 1 vial of semaglutide last question is also directly tied to dosage. Dosing often starts low and gradually increases. For example, the initial starter kit vials may be designed to last 12 weeks to allow your body to adjust. Once on a maintenance dose, a vial might last anywhere between 10 and 20 weeks, depending on the prescribed dosage and the concentration within the vial.

Semaglutide in the System:

It's also worth noting how long semaglutide stays in your system after administration. Once injected, the medication stays in your system for several days, with a half-life of about 7 daysHow Long is Unopened Semaglutide Good For? - IAM Clinic. This slow, steady release contributes to its effectiveness. For most people, Ozempic can remain in your system for around 5 weeks after your last dose, although this period may differ for individuals without diabetes. Similarly, semaglutide can stay in the body for about four to five weeks after you inject it.
